					<description><![CDATA[Mayor Rick Kriseman toured the St. Pete Planned Parenthood Monday following the deadly shooting at another location in Colorado Springs Friday that claimed the lives of three people including one police officer. “I appreciate the work done by Planned Parenthood in our community and thought it was important to show my support for the staff there during this difficult time,” Kriseman said. “They are determined to not let the tragedy in Colorado get in the way of providing important and&#8230;]]></description>
